Okay, I think I already reply to something very similar. Don''t expect your game to be done by a publisher by the only fact that you have a good idea. There is tons of people who are sending them ideas in a year and sometimes they dont even develop one. What you have to do is to make some design document of what you want in your game... like a plan of what the game will look like, what will be the features that will make it different, the technology, etc.. (I could make a template for you but there is already tons of them on this website)

After that, they "could" take a look at it if they got enough time on their hands... and if and I really mean IF your game is somewhat one in a million that could make a AAA game as a first game and that could sells tons of copies.. (pretty rare for a first time developer) then you have chances to be funded for developing it.

But I dont think you can expect from a publisher to develop a game for you or even more to buy your idea...

Ideas dont worth a dime, its what you do with it
